Timezone in Ban Aranyik
Ban Aranyik is located in the Asia/Bangkok timezone, which has a UTC offset of +7 hours. This timezone does not observe daylight saving time, meaning the time remains consistent throughout the year without any seasonal changes. As a result, the standard time in Ban Aranyik stays at UTC+7 without any adjustments.
